Bengaluru's Namma Metro has completed 14 years, growing from 6 km Purple Line to a 97 km network connecting East-West, North-South, and Yellow Line corridors. The metro has transformed urban commuting, reduced traffic congestion, and promoted eco-friendly travel, becoming an essential part of city life. Officials say continuous expansions promise faster and more sustainable transport across city.
